Famous Graduates by Category at Bethel College St. Paul

Tim Pawlenty Former Governor of Minnesota

BA 1983; served 2003-2011, ran for U.S. President in 2012, lawyer advocating fiscal conservatism.

Leith Anderson Pastor and NAE President

BA 1967; led Wooddale Church for decades, president of National Association of Evangelicals 2006-2011.

George Barna Founder of Barna Group

BA 1974; renowned pollster and author on Christian culture, influencing faith-based research worldwide.

Drew Davis NFL Wide Receiver

Played for Atlanta Falcons 2007-2013 after Bethel, embodying athletic excellence from MIAC sports.

Dennis H. Carlson Minnesota Legislator

Served in Minnesota House 1979-1982, continuing Pawlenty's political legacy from Bethel.

Erik Westrum NHL Hockey Player

Played professionally post-Bethel, contributing to hockey traditions in Minnesota.

Paul DeLosh Business Executive

Leader in orthopedics industry, leveraging Bethel network for entrepreneurial success.
